In the wake of swirling headlines and public speculation, South African-based Ugandan socialite and entrepreneur Zari Hassan has finally broken her silence about her ex-husband, Tanzanian music superstar Diamond Platnumz, and his reported marriage to fellow musician Zuchu. The pair, whose on-again, off-again relationship has been the subject of tabloid frenzy and fan intrigue, are now rumored to have formalized their union — but Zari, never one to mince her words, has offered her own candid take on the situation. Her statement? Sharp, subtle, and loaded: “If it's true, I wish them luck, but I hope he treats her better now that she is a wife. She is putting up with a lot of sh!t from him.”


Zari’s comment, laced with both grace and unmistakable bite, has sparked renewed public conversation across East Africa and beyond. While she extended what might be interpreted as well wishes, the message carried an unmistakable undercurrent of concern — or perhaps even warning. With her signature composure, Zari pulled no punches in expressing what many have whispered for months: that Zuchu, despite her stardom and talent, may be enduring a version of Diamond Platnumz that Zari herself once knew too well.


Zari and Diamond Platnumz, whose real name is Nasibu Abdul Juma Issack, share two children and a complex past filled with both extravagant romantic gestures and very public betrayals. Their split in 2018 followed a string of allegations of infidelity and emotional neglect, issues that Zari did not hesitate to address head-on during their separation. Since then, she has rebuilt her life and brand as a successful businesswoman and media personality, while Diamond has remained a larger-than-life figure in the African music scene — and in the headlines for his romantic entanglements.
